When to Visit Hinohara

Seasons that shift Hinohara’s pace.

October and November draw many travelers to Hinohara for autumn colors and cooler hiking weather.

Spring

The village slows into fresh light, with quiet roads, river paths, and mountain-edge walks drawing people outdoors. Days feel open, gentle, and easy to linger over.

Highlights

cherry blossom viewing, spring hiking, local shrine visits

Tip

Spring suits travelers who want softer light and unhurried walks between the center and the surrounding hills.

Summer

Longer evenings bring a looser pace, with shaded streets, riverbanks, and community spaces giving the area a more social, after-hours rhythm. Movement feels relaxed and local.

Highlights

river walks, summer festivals, evening neighborhood gatherings

Tip

Summer works well for travelers who like staying outdoors into the evening and following local routines at an easy pace.

Fall

The season settles into crisp clarity, with leaf color framing streets, bridges, and wooded edges. Walks feel slower, quieter, and more reflective throughout the day.

Highlights

autumn foliage viewing, temple and shrine visits, mountain walks

Tip

Fall suits travelers who prefer steady daytime exploring and a calmer, more contemplative atmosphere.

Winter

Winter pares the village back to stillness, leaving clear lines, early evenings, and a compact feel around the center. It invites short walks and quiet pauses.

Highlights

year-end shrine visits, winter walks, seasonal hot spring visits

Tip

Winter is a good fit if you want a quieter stay and a slower rhythm between indoor breaks and brief neighborhood walks.

Annual events worth planning around

Hinohara Shakunage Festival

A spring rhododendron celebration, usually held in April and May, when the village hills are in bloom.

Akigawa Fireworks Festival

A summer fireworks display in the western Tokyo area, typically held in July or August.

Mitake Gorge Autumn Leaves Festival

A fall foliage event around the Tama river valleys, usually taking place in November.

Setsubun

A winter bean-throwing ritual at local shrines and temples, commonly observed in February.

Is Hinohara walkable, or do I need a car?

You can walk around the immediate area near your stay, but a car or planned transit is often the easiest way to move between sights in Hinohara. Roads, trailheads, and local stops are spread out, so your experience depends on where your listing is located. Check the listing for parking, nearby transit, and any shuttle or access details.

02 / 05
How many days should I plan for a stay in Hinohara?

Two to three nights is a comfortable starting point if you want time to slow down and explore without rushing. That usually gives you space for a short local outing, a meal or two nearby, and a quieter second day. If you plan to hike, work remotely, or use Hinohara as a base, a longer stay can make more sense.

03 / 05
What is the best area of Hinohara for a first stay?

For a first stay, choose the area that gives you the easiest access to the activities you care about, whether that is trail access, local dining, or transit connections. Hinohara is spread out, so proximity matters more than a central district feel. If your listing offers a location filter or map, use that to decide before booking.

04 / 05
Is Hinohara suitable for a work trip or remote work?

Yes, if you want a quieter setting and your work only needs a stable place to focus. Look for a listing with reliable Wi-Fi, a proper desk or table, and enough room to settle in for a few hours at a time. If your schedule depends on nonstop meetings or very fast transit access, double-check the listing location first.

05 / 05
Are Hinohara stays accessible for travelers with limited mobility?

Accessibility can vary a lot by building, so it is important to check each listing carefully before booking. Look for details on elevator access, step-free entry, bathroom layout, and parking or drop-off options where available. Because the area has more uneven terrain and spread-out roads than a dense city center, location matters as much as the room itself.
